68S Tangerine Rebuild starts on the Jig
Here we go again 1968 lhd that was tangerine. Dismantled in 2010, and then stripped by Envirostrip. It was then partially started and then ended up coming to me 11 years later One long shopping list later, and I have a weld together meccano Porsche. https://hosting.photobucket.com/images/hh159/hartw...
